What is administrative and management?

What is administrative management? The term “administrative management” refers to the act of running and maintaining a business or organization. The core objective of administrative management is to create a formal structure that facilitates success for a particular business or organization.

Is administrator higher than manager?

In fact, while generally the administrator is ranked above the manager within the organization’s structure, the two often liaise and communicate to identify policies and practices that may benefit the company and increase profits.

What is the role of an administrative manager?

An Administrative Manager, also known as Head Administrator or Office Manager, is in charge of coordinating an organization’s administration system and general workflows. Their duties include supervising staff, facilitating communication throughout a company and developing procedures to make a workplace more efficient.

How Administration is a part of management?

Administration is a Part of Management:

Administration is that part of management which is concerned with the installation and carrying out of the procedures by which the programme is laid down and communicated and the progress of activities is regulated and checked against plans.
